Saskatoon suspicious death now considered homicide

Investigators with the Saskatoon Police Service restricted access to Range Road 3062 near the intersection of 11th Street West on Tuesday to examine a truck located in the ditch as well as the surrounding area. Police say the investigation into the suspicious death of a 44-year-old woman on the outskirts of Saskatoon is now being considered a homicide. – Feb 7, 2023

A suspicious death on the outskirts of Saskatoon is now considered a homicide by Saskatoon police.

The Saskatoon Police Service (SPS) said two people of interest were taken into custody – a 37-year-old woman and a 43-year-old man.

The victim was identified as a 44-year-old Saskatoon woman. Her name was not released at the request of family.

An investigation was underway Tuesday morning into the death.

SPS said traffic was restricted on Range Road 3062 near the intersection with 11th Street West as the major crime section and forensic identification section investigated.

Anyone with information can call police at 306-975-8300.
